Place all of the cheeses and seasonings into a food processor or a blender that has a mini tamper (mixing stick). blend for 1 minute. take the lid off and use a spatula to scrape down the sides. pour the half and half into the cheese mixture and blend for 1 2 more minutes or until the cheese spread is completely smooth.

Homemade Cheese Spread A Spicy Perspective Instructions…. remove any rinds from hard cheeses. cut cheeses into 1 2 inch cubes. place cheese, wine, butter, herbs, and garlic in a food processor and blend until smooth, 2 minutes. serve as is or refrigerate for at least one hour for a firmer consistency. this can be stored in the fridge for up to one week. First, chill the cheese spread before serving. the flavor will improve as the ingredients sit together. you can make this cheese dip a day ahead. add other delicious ingredients to this basic recipe. you can give it a fresh herby flavor by adding chopped chives and cilantro, for instance. moreover, you can make it spicy with hot sauce or chili oil. 1. shred cheese unless you’re using pre shredded and drain your little jar of pimentos. 2. add of of your ingredients to a bowl. 3. use a fork to mash up and mix everything all together till you don’t see clumps of white cream cheese anymore. it’s that simple.

Mix the shredded american cheese cheese and mayonnaise together by hand until creamy. next, add a little texas pete hot sauce (also made in north carolina), some salt, pepper, onion powder and paprika. stir to combine. that’s all it takes to make pimento cheese.
